大数跨境

2026新版OpenClaw(龙虾)插件开发避坑清单

2026-03-19 1
详情
报告
跨境服务
文章

引言

2026新版OpenClaw(龙虾)插件开发避坑清单,是面向使用OpenClaw开源框架进行跨境电商平台数据对接与自动化运营开发的中国卖家/开发者整理的技术实践指南。OpenClaw为GitHub开源项目(非商业SaaS),常用于Shopify、Amazon、Temu、TikTok Shop等平台的订单同步、库存监控、价格爬取与反爬适配开发;“龙虾”为其社区内对v2.6+版本的代称,因代码结构重构及新增动态JS渲染绕过模块得名。

 

主体

它能解决哪些问题

  • 场景化痛点→对应价值:平台前端反爬升级(如TikTok Shop 2025年Q4启用WebGL指纹检测)导致旧版抓取失效 → 新版OpenClaw内置Puppeteer+Playwright双引擎热切换,支持Canvas/WebGL环境模拟
  • 场景化痛点→对应价值:多平台API频次限制叠加IP封禁,人工维护代理池成本高 → 插件集成自动代理轮换+响应头指纹校验模块,降低404/429错误率
  • 场景化痛点→对应价值:订单字段映射不一致(如Temu的order_status_code vs Shopify的fulfillment_status)引发ERP同步错乱 → 提供JSON Schema驱动的字段映射配置器,支持可视化拖拽映射

怎么用/怎么开通/怎么选择

OpenClaw为开源工具,无“开通”流程,需自主部署与二次开发。常见做法如下(以中国跨境卖家自建服务器为例):

  1. 确认运行环境:Ubuntu 22.04 LTS + Node.js 20.12+ + Python 3.11(部分OCR模块依赖)
  2. 克隆官方仓库:git clone https://github.com/openclaw/openclaw.git -b v2026.0(注意分支名非tag)
  3. 执行npm install后运行npm run build:core编译核心模块(非npm run dev,后者仅用于调试)
  4. 修改config/platforms/tiktok-shop.ts中的userAgentPoolproxyList路径,指向自有代理池文件
  5. src/mappers/下新建类目专属映射文件(如temu-to-erp-mapper.ts),继承BaseMapper并重写transform()方法
  6. 部署至服务器后,通过pm2 start ecosystem.config.js守护进程启动,日志路径默认为logs/claw-*.out

注:不提供托管服务;若使用第三方封装版(如某服务商提供的“龙虾Pro云版”),需单独核实其是否基于v2026.0分支及是否保留源码审计权——以官方GitHub仓库commit hash及LICENSE文件为准

费用/成本通常受哪些因素影响

  • 自建服务器资源消耗:高并发抓取时CPU/内存占用显著上升(尤其启用Playwright时单实例约需4GB RAM)
  • 代理服务成本:需自行采购住宅代理/IP池(如Bright Data、Smartproxy),费用按流量或并发数计费
  • OCR与验证码识别模块调用:若启用capSolver2Captcha集成,按成功识别次数扣费
  • 开发人力投入:v2026.0引入TypeScript泛型约束,对TS熟练度要求提升,初级开发者适配周期平均延长3–5工作日
  • 合规审计成本:部分平台(如Amazon)明确禁止自动化抓取未公开API,企业需自行评估法律风险并留存技术日志备查

为了拿到准确成本预估,你通常需要准备:目标平台清单、日均请求量级、期望SLA(如99.5%成功率)、现有服务器配置、是否已购代理服务及类型

常见坑与避坑清单

  • 坑1:误用npm run dev上线部署 → 开发模式禁用生产级日志压缩与错误脱敏,易泄露Cookie/Token;避坑:强制使用npm run build + node dist/index.js
  • 坑2:直接复用v2.5.x的mapper配置 → v2026.0将statusMap从object改为Map对象,旧写法导致undefined转换;避坑:检查所有new Map([['pending', 'unfulfilled']])初始化语法
  • 坑3:忽略robots.txtX-Robots-Tag响应头 → TikTok Shop 2026年起对违反disallow路径的请求返回HTTP 451(Unavailable For Legal Reasons),触发平台风控;避坑:在middleware/robot-checker.ts中启用强制校验
  • 坑4:未隔离不同平台的浏览器上下文 → 同一Playwright实例混用TikTok与Amazon会话导致Cookie污染;避坑:为每个平台实例化独立BrowserContext,并在onClose钩子中显式close()

FAQ

{关键词} 靠谱吗/正规吗/是否合规?

OpenClaw本身为MIT协议开源项目,代码可审计、无后门;但“合规性”取决于使用者行为——自动抓取平台公开页面数据在中国司法实践中属灰色地带,Amazon/TikTok等平台用户协议明令禁止未经许可的自动化访问。建议:仅用于自身店铺后台数据同步(如Shopify Admin API替代方案),避免抓取竞品页面;留存User-AgentAccept等合法请求头日志。

{关键词} 适合哪些卖家/平台/地区/类目?

适合具备基础Node.js/TS开发能力、已建立自有IT运维团队的中大型跨境卖家;主要适配TikTok Shop(美区/东南亚)、Temu(北美/欧洲)、Shopify独立站;不推荐新手或纯铺货型卖家直接使用——因v2026.0取消CLI向导,全部配置需手写TypeScript接口实现。

{关键词} 常见失败原因是什么?如何排查?

最常见失败原因:Playwright启动时Chrome sandbox权限不足(Linux服务器未配置--no-sandbox且未启用userns-remap);排查步骤:① 查logs/claw-error.log首行是否含FATAL:zygote_host_impl_linux.cc;② 运行playwright test --debug复现;③ 在launchOptions中添加{ args: ['--no-sandbox', '--disable-setuid-sandbox'] }(仅限可信内网环境)。

结尾

2026新版OpenClaw(龙虾)插件开发避坑清单,聚焦真实部署痛点,拒绝黑盒封装。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业